Storage seat

Hi
Do not use the m.d. f. it will not last the Winter.
Get an old plastic oil drum square/rectangle cut it in two
And fashion it into a nice seat, like the ones you see on yachts

slugs

I also have a problem with slugs. I put ½ tea cup of milk in a large plastic bag, ie.
Manure or coal bag and leave it where the slugs are.
Go out around 1 or 2am and collect a bag of slugs
